Scientific Name: Salix gooddingii. Elevation: 4,500-6,000 feet. Godding’s Willow is a tree that is best suited for the northern region of Arizona. They grow to be between 20 and 60 feet high. These trees grow very quickly. Female catkins are about 1-3 inches long.5 days ago · A good choice for large privacy hedges is the fast grower 'Green Giant', which can reach 50 to 60 feet tall (with a spread of 12 to 20 feet). If you want a more compact hedge 2 to 14 feet tall, with a spread of 3 to 4 feet, 'Emerald Green' arborvitae is a better, but slower-growing option. Eastern Cottonwood. This species of tree may be the fastest growing tree in North America. In some locations it can put on a good 10-15 feet per year, and can often do so for several years in a row. It can continue to put on 5 feet per year even after this phase is completed, and may do so for around a quarter of a century.

As ...The trees are advertised as " fruiting in the first year (the ones I purchased, at least) but, outside of my peach tree, the others have shown no signs of ...The Weeping Willow is a fast growing tree that is easily recognized by its open crown and branches that sweep down toward the ground. The tree grows well once established in zones 6 to 8 with a growth rate of more than 24 inches a year. Mature Weeping willows reach upwards of 30 feet with a width of about 35 feet.
